
SAVE CHRISTMAS WITH THE POWER OF ROCK! Santa needs your help! Take your guitar and rock all around the world, delivering presents in the Merry Christmas Stage Sled with the help of the Reindeer Band. Test your skills in this amazing music game, with incredible rock versions of the best known Christmas Carols.

Sadly this game is unplayable. It suffers from many bugs and issues. In the controls options you can assign your keys but once the game begins it no longer recognises your keyboard. Button presses are not picked up and you can't even pause or exit the game. Playing with controller is very cack handed and the buttons for each colour seem to be in a random order and the strum button doesnt work. You can reassign keys but again, if you can't strum then its pointless. When assigning the basic controls instead of "Rockstar" you cant even assign a strum or pause button as the game doesnt let you. I thought this meant you dont need to strum at all but the game still didnt recognise my button presses.

Santa Rockstar: Steam Edition (2016, разработчик — Bekho Team, издатель — Volens Nolens Games) — ритм‑аркада в рождественской тематике. Суть: помочь Санте спасти Рождество, играя на гитаре и исполняя рок‑версии праздничных песен во время доставки подарков. Ключевые особенности: ритм‑геймплей в духе Guitar Hero: нажимать кнопки в такт падающим нотам; рок‑аранжировки известных рождественских мелодий; 3 уровня сложности; менее 20 треков в плейлисте; казуальный формат, подходит новичкам; коллекционные карточки Steam; одиночный режим; платформа: PC (Steam). Минусы: небольшой выбор песен; простая графика; ограниченный геймплей (стандартная механика для ритм‑игр); сезонная тематика — интерес может быстро угаснуть после праздников. Итог: весёлое короткое развлечение для фанатов ритм‑игр и рождественской атмосферы. Лучше брать по скидке — оптимально для разовых праздничных сессий.
Unbeatable with a Xbox 360 Guitar Hero controller. And it's not my controller, I tested it. Avoid this,. and go play Clone Hero instead. - The music is good. It's all metal covers of Christmas songs, some nice tunes here. - Does not feel right. I've played a lot of Guitar Hero, the timing on this game is much more strict and it messes with my muscle memory. No options to calibrate monitor delay. - Unless you set your monitor to 60hz/alt-tab at the start of every song this game refuses to load the song for an unreasonable amount of time. - There is no possible reason I can think of as to how one of the fret keys can suddenly stop responding in game, causing me to fail the song, but also then immediately work to select things in the menus! What gives?! Another button started doing this as well! - If I restart the game, I have to replay the last 2 songs again, because instead of levels being one song each, they're now 3. At least you can retry from the start of the song you fail on, but why do this? - I tested my controller with Clone Hero to see if was my guitar controller, and Clone Hero works just fine.

Santa Rockstar, developed by Bekho Team and published by Volens Nolens Games, is a rhythm game that embraces absurdity and seasonal charm in equal measure, delivering a festive spin on the familiar note-hitting formula popularized by genre staples. Instead of following the usual rockstar fantasy, the game casts players as a leather-clad, guitar-wielding Santa Claus who tears through heavy metal renditions of classic Christmas songs while soaring across stylized holiday backdrops. It’s a premise that doesn’t take itself seriously for even a moment, and that sense of playful irreverence becomes the foundation of the entire experience. The gameplay sticks closely to traditional rhythm mechanics, with notes scrolling toward a hit zone that players must time correctly to maintain combos and rack up points. The controls are straightforward and easy to grasp, making it accessible to newcomers while still offering enough challenge on higher difficulties to keep players engaged for a while. There’s a satisfying rhythm to landing consecutive notes and building multipliers, though the system itself is fairly basic compared to more advanced entries in the genre. It doesn’t introduce many new ideas or mechanics, instead relying on the core loop to carry the experience, which works in short sessions but can start to feel repetitive over time. What truly defines Santa Rockstar is its soundtrack, which reimagines well-known Christmas carols as energetic rock and metal tracks. Songs that are typically soft or traditional are transformed into high-tempo, guitar-driven performances that inject new life into familiar melodies. This reinterpretation gives the game a distinct identity and adds a layer of novelty that keeps it entertaining, especially for players who enjoy both rhythm games and unconventional takes on holiday music. While the tracklist isn’t particularly large, it offers enough variety to support multiple playthroughs, particularly when experimenting with different difficulty levels. Visually, the game leans into its quirky concept with bright colors, exaggerated character designs, and a slightly cartoonish aesthetic. Santa himself is portrayed as a rebellious rocker, complete with tattoos and attitude, supported by a cast of equally eccentric companions. The presentation is functional and occasionally amusing, but it doesn’t push the boundaries in terms of detail or animation quality. Backgrounds and stage elements tend to be simple, serving more as a backdrop for the action rather than a highlight in their own right. The overall structure of the game is relatively modest, featuring a campaign that progresses through themed stages along with options to replay songs for higher scores. While this setup works well for quick sessions, it also highlights the game’s limited scope. There isn’t a great deal of additional content or modes to extend its lifespan, and once players have worked through the available tracks, the main incentive to return lies in improving performance rather than discovering new material. This makes the game feel more like a compact, self-contained experience than something designed for long-term engagement. Audio feedback and timing are crucial in rhythm games, and while Santa Rockstar generally performs adequately in this area, it doesn’t always feel as tight or precise as more polished titles. Minor inconsistencies in timing or input responsiveness can occasionally disrupt the flow, which is particularly noticeable for players who are more experienced with the genre. These small issues don’t completely undermine the experience, but they do prevent it from reaching the level of refinement that defines the best rhythm games. Despite its limitations, Santa Rockstar manages to carve out a niche for itself through its personality and approachability. It’s easy to pick up, doesn’t demand a huge time investment, and delivers a concept that is both amusing and memorable. For players looking for a lighthearted rhythm game with a seasonal twist, it offers a fun diversion that works best in short bursts. However, those seeking depth, precision, or a more robust feature set may find it lacking once the novelty wears off. In the end, Santa Rockstar succeeds as a quirky, festive experiment that understands its strengths but doesn’t extend far beyond them. It’s entertaining, accessible, and occasionally catchy, but also limited in scope and staying power. As a casual rhythm game with a unique holiday theme, it hits enough of the right notes to be enjoyable, even if it doesn’t quite deliver a standout performance. Rating: 7/10
